27 Police Charged in Drug Trade or Slayings

Prosecutors charged 27 state, federal and local police in Cancun, Mexico, with running a drug ring or aiding in the slayings of fellow officers. Eight were charged with homicide or being accessories to homicide in connection with the slayings of three federal agents whose bodies, along with two civilians, were found Nov. 25.
Twenty-five, including some of those charged with homicide, were facing organized-crime and drug-trafficking charges.
